Wondering Where to Inject a Tissue-Repair Peptide for Lower-Back Pain?

Someone asked on Reddit whether injecting a peptide called BPC-157 into the belly or "love handle" area would help a bad lower back, and where exactly people pin it (inject it). That’s the basic news: someone wondering if the injection site matters for treating lower back pain with this peptide. BPC-157 is a small chain of amino acids (a peptide) that some people discuss online as helping with tissue healing. It’s not a household medicine like aspirin; it’s a research peptide that was originally studied in lab settings. People sometimes buy it from online vendors and self-inject, but that doesn’t make it a proven or approved treatment. Think of it as an experimental compound that some hobbyist communities use because of promising early lab results. What the existing research actually shows is thin and mostly not in people. Most of the studies are in cells or in animals like rats, where BPC-157 sometimes sped up healing of tendons, muscles, and gut injuries. There are very few controlled studies in humans, and no large clinical trials proving it fixes chronic lower back problems. Anecdotes on forums describe people feeling better, but anecdotes can’t tell us whether the peptide caused the improvement or whether other factors did. There’s no solid evidence that injecting near your lower back is better than injecting somewhere else. Why people care is straightforward: lower back pain is common and hard to treat, so anything that might speed healing is attractive. For someone desperate for relief, the idea that a peptide could help tissue repair is hopeful. But from a practical perspective, even if BPC-157 had some benefit, the optimal dose, frequency, and injection site for back issues are not established. Most online users inject into subcutaneous fat (the belly or side “love handle” area) because it’s easy and safer than deep injections, not because science proves that’s the best place for back tissue healing. There are important caveats and risks. BPC-157 is not approved by major health regulators for treating back pain. Unregulated products can be impure or mislabeled. Injecting anything carries infection risk, and doing injections yourself without medical supervision raises safety concerns. Side effects and long-term risks are poorly studied. People with health conditions, those on other medications, pregnant or breastfeeding people, and anyone who can’t follow sterile injection technique should be especially cautious. If you’re considering trying something like this, talk to a healthcare professional first and prefer treatments that have proven safety and effectiveness. Bottom line: people online inject BPC-157 into the belly because it’s easy, but solid evidence that it helps lower back pain—or that injection site matters—is lacking, and there are real safety and regulatory unknowns.
